I stopped using shampoo several years ago and have a co-washing routine. Long story short this is what I do now :
I shower everyday so tt means I wash my hair everyday … this is not recommended for curly hair … but I developed seborrhoeic dermatitis along my hairline near my neck and left ear in high school (there are small localised patches tt flare up due to who knows what… mostly likely weather or stress … they’ve never spread to other pairs of my scalp or my body #pleasedon’tspread). When I shampoo I use Neutrogena’s T/Gel. I apply it directly onto my shampoo brush and only use it on parts of my scalp w/ the seborrhoeic dermatitis patches & I try to keep it on my scalp and not down the length of my hair. Even so, the T/Gel shampoo leaves my hair feeling like dry hay / dead grass after bc the coal tar strips my hair. If I’m having a pretty intense flare up, I will add tea tree oil directly to my scalp in addition to the shampoo. (when I was still trying to get it under control in the early days of diagnosis, I was prescribed 2% ketaconazole shampoo)
For conditioning and detangling in the shower, I use SheaMoisture’s Manuka Honey and Mafura Oil Intensive Hydration Conditioner with a wide tooth comb. I actually start first w/ conditioner (so it has more time to sit in my hair) then once I’ve detangled, I will shampoo my scalp. This also prevents me from combing shampoo through my hair. 
After I’m out of the shower, I dry my hair with a cotton t-shirt & use my wide tooth comb again to detangle w/ one of the products I listed above. Then I scrunch my hair to encourage curls and dry my hair a bit more. It *never* occurred to me to put product in my hair when my hair is wet straight out of the shower. I think I saw it in a Youtube video and I suddenly became aware tt I would dry my hair first until it was damp then put in product then dry again while scrunching. It totally makes sense now to do it w/ wet hair since the goal is to retain as much moisture as possible. I know everyone always says detangling w/ fingers is the best / most gentle but like I alr spend so much time as is w/ the comb. And I don’t want to be sitting down w/ my head upside down and hair turned over my face any longer than I alr have to. Then I go to sleep on a satin pillow case and my hair air dries throughout the night.

  The coronavirus pandemic has somewhat turned the world ’ s attention to the immune system , the body ’s defence mechanism against disease -causing bacteria , viruses and other organisms that we touch , ingest and inhale every day . Several studies have stressed the importance of a strong immune system to the human body . According to the Heart Foundation , New Zealand , when a foreign microbe gets into the body , the body puts up a defence. Although the immune system is not always successful in preventing microbes from entering the body , it can help to quickly recover from the illness . According to medical scientists , one of the best ways to stay healthy and boost the immune system is to eat healthy because what one eats is the major factor that determines how healthy one will be . Eating healthy , antioxidant -rich foods such as fruits and vegetables , whole grains , and lean protein is an important part of maintaining good immune system and health to ward off infection and illness . The following 10 foods can boost your immune system , although the list is not exhaustive . Honey Honey’ s antioxidant and antibacterial properties help improve the digestive system and boost immunity. It is a powerhouse of antioxidants, which are effective for the removal of free radicals from the body . According to Delhi , India - based nutritionist Anshul Jaibharat , one can start one ’s day by adding a spoonful of honey and lemon juice to a cup of warm water . One can drink this cleansing tonic before breakfast to reap honey ’s amazing health benefits . Garlic Garlic ’s scent tips you off to its many health benefits . The pungent aroma comes from sulphur compounds , including allicin . Scientists believe that allicin may block enzymes involved in infections; some studies suggest that swallowing garlic may ward off colds . Garlic can be cooked with other foods , although some people can stomach eating a bit like a pill , followed by milk or water . Research has also linked garlic intake to a lower risk of stomach , colon and oesophagus cancers . For a flavour and immunity boost, add garlic to marinades , roasted vegetables or grain bowls. Grapefruit Half a grapefruit has more than 60 per cent of your daily vitamin C content , and eating grapefruit may also help the body absorb other essential nutrients , such as iron. People who regularly consume foods containing vitamin C may have slightly shorter colds or milder symptoms. For a healthy morning treat , broil grapefruit with a little cinnamon sugar. Ginger Ginger , which is sometimes recommended to treat nausea , is high in both antioxidants and anti -inflammatory properties. A recent review of 60 studies found that ginger might have beneficial effects on ailments like obesity , heart disease and diabetes . It also contains immune -system -supporting compounds like beta- carotene and capsaicin . You can toss freshly ground ginger into a tofu stir- fry or sip it in your tea . Lemon 🍋  Lemons are high in compounds called bioflavonoids , which kill cancer-causing free radicals . They also provide vitamin C ( you can meet half your daily requirement from one fruit) , so adding lemon juice to your meals is an easy strategy for protecting yourself against colds and other infections. One simple way to work in a daily dose of vitamin C is to drink lemon water , either chilled or warm . A squeeze of lemon also makes steamed veggies tastier. Apple 🍏  People who eat an apple a day use fewer prescription medications , according to a 2015 study. And regular apple eaters report fewer asthma symptoms, according to research conducted by a group of researchers in the United Kingdom. Apples are also high in fibre , which can help reduce the inflammation common during infections. They are also a superfood when it comes to satiety. To turn apples into a more energising snack , slice one up and enjoy with a spoonful of peanut or almond butter . Buy organic or wash well before eating : a recent study found that a little water and baking soda remove pesticide residue from the fruit . Chicken soup 🐔 Chicken soup helps soothe cold symptoms, likely because the warm broth can thin nasal mucus so it can clear more easily . Soup in general hydrates, making it a smart meal pick when you’ re sick . If you want, you can spice up your chicken soup with nutrient -dense foods like carrots , onions and fresh herbs . Additionally , foods high in protein , such as lean meats and poultry , are high in zinc – a mineral that increases the production of white blood cells and T -cells, which fight infection . Other great sources of zinc are oysters , nuts , fortified cereal , and beans . Mushroom 🍄  Mushrooms may be a potent weapon in warding off colds, flu , and other infections. Studies done on fresh mushrooms , dried mushrooms , and extracts have shown that mushrooms such as shiitake, maitake , and reishi have antiviral, antibacterial , and anti -tumour effects . Berries Berries are rich in vitamin C and bioflavonoids , phytochemicals found in fruits and vegetables that may work as antioxidants and prevent injury to cells. One cup of strawberries contains as much as 100 mg of Vitamin C , which is nearly as much as a cup of orange juice . Dark berries such as blueberries are especially high in bioflavonoids . For an optimal immune system boosting effect, eat a bowl of mixed berries , or vary which berries you choose from day to day , rather than eating only one type. Fish 🐠  Fish are rich in Omega 3 fatty acids and other healthy fats which help increase the activity of white blood cells. These Omega 3 s may also play an important role in the production of compounds that regulate immunity in the body and help protect the body from damage from overreacting to infections. The best way to get the omega 3 fatty acids – DHA ( docosahexaenoic acid ) and EPA ( eicosapentaenoic acid )– is by eating fatty fish such as tuna, salmon , and mackerel. You can also get this omega 3 s through krill oil capsules or algae supplements . Other sources of the omega 3 fatty acid ALA ( alpha -linolenic acid ) are flax seeds , flax oil , chia seeds, hemp seeds, and walnuts . Meanwhile, one thing to keep in mind when choosing fish is that pregnant women and young children should avoid high mercury fishes like king mackerel , tilefish , shark , and swordfish. Five additional tips to boost immune system Although eating the above foods does not mean you may not get sick , medical experts have said taking the steps could dramatically strengthen the immune system and improve your overall health . Apart from food, there are other activities that can help boost the immune system these crucial these times. Don ’ t smoke Smokers have an increased risk of catching infections and suffering severe complications from them . Smoking damages the lungs and people with unhealthy lungs have been said to have a high risk of contracting coronavirus and other infections . Smoking is also the major cause of lung cancer and chronic obstructive pulmonary diseases such as chronic bronchitis and emphysema. Hence, you might want to desist from smoking , especially at this period of increased health risk . Get adequate sleep Sleep is important for health in general, and as a bonus, it may also benefit our immune function . For instance , a study showed that those with insomnia had , on average, less immune response to the influenza vaccine, while another study in twins showed those with worse sleep had altered expression of genes related to immune function . In another study, 153 volunteers were inoculated with the rhinovirus ( the virus that can cause the common cold ) . It was found that those who slept less than seven hours were three times more likely to develop symptoms than those who slept more than eight hours . Again , the science in this area may not be robust , but when it comes to overall health, proper sleep helps. In times like these , you should prioritise sleep hygiene. If you ’re isolated at home , that likely means more time on electronics like tablets , phones , and TVs . This may be a good time to invest in blue -light blocking glasses and to look for non -tech related activities to do in the evening , like puzzles, crosswords, or reading an actual book ( not an ebook !) . The right amount of exercise Observational studies show that those who exercise tend to suffer fewer infections than those who do not. While those studies have confounding variables , the general consensus is that overall exercise is likely beneficial. Stay active , but remember that now is not the time to start a new high-intensity exercise routine. If you already enjoy strenuous exercise , consider decreasing the frequency or intensity by 10 -20 per cent ( this is not scientifically backed but it ’s recommended by some experts) . Also, try to focus on home or outside exercise . Shared gym equipment , like weights and cardio machines, may be surfaces that transmit the virus. Stress management While acute stressors may temporarily enhance immune functions , chronic stressors can likely diminish immune function . Worrying about job loss , financial markets and debts, or focusing on the uncertainties of the future can raise cortisol levels , which may negatively impact on immune function . While we can ’ t make this stressful situation disappear, we can all take measures to control our response to stress. Meditation , mindfulness exercise , and getting outside and going for walks are all examples of activities that can potentially lower blood pressure , blood sugar , and make your days much more pleasant. Drink alcohol in moderation In times of stress, some people turn to alcohol as a coping mechanism . While meditation, nature walks , and mindfulness exercises are likely healthier ways of coping , for some , they aren ’ t enough, and alcohol adds a little something extra for them . However, studies show a relationship between chronic heavy alcohol consumption and increased susceptibility to infections. Perhaps most pertinent for the discussion about COVID -19 , some of these studies showed an increased risk among heavy drinkers of acute respiratory distress syndrome , the lung complication responsible for most of the COVID -19 related deaths. Hence, now is the time to limit your alcohol intake , with some medical experts suggesting two drinks for men and one drink for women per day .   Sources : time .com , verywellfamily .com , heartfoundation. org. nz , dietdoctor .com , goodhousekeeping . com, food .ndtv . com Read the full article

Wardog has *also* been reading Sarah Rees Brennan's The Demon's Lexicon...~
I guess I have some kind of semi, self-destructive obsession with books written by ex-members of the Harry Potter fandom, and I’m wondering whether I need to get treatment for it. Although I think a healthier way of looking at it may be that I’m still desperately seeking an antidote to
Cassandra Clare
. Today’s victim is The Demon’s Lexicon, written by Sarah Rees Brennan. As usual, I am vaguely aware of The Name, but from what little I have read of her on the internet, I’ve had her pegged in my head as “basically the narrator from I Capture the Castle.” The problem with extremely charming people is that they always bring out the worst in me. It’s partially jealousy, I'm sure, but it tends to result in me getting up some kind private, psychological “We Shall Not Be Charmed” protest on the sidelines of their life. I mention this in the spirit of full disclosure because I went into The Demon’s Lexicon all wrong, not wanting to like it. And I came out of it really bloody impressed.
Sarah Rees Brennan: 1
Kyra: 0
The plot of The Demon’s Lexicon is actually pretty complicated, and I shall try to shade in the important bits without giving away the cool twists of which they are, well, one but it’s a goodun. Nick and Alan have spent their life on the run because their mother was once in love with a powerful magician called Black Arthur (
hee hee
). Needless to say, powerful magicians do not take it well you leave them, taking with you a powerful magical item, so he drove his lover mad and has been in hot pursuit ever since. Their mother fled to her ex, a good, normal kind of guy who took her in and protected her … and, of course, died in the process, leaving Nick and Alan to grow up as best they could, fighting for survival and dealing with their genuinely very batshit mum. In Brennan’s setting, magicians are humans who, discovering they have some fragments of magical power, feed other humans to demons for more power. Demons hang out on the edges of the world, desperate for a human host (which is not so great actually for the human in question, since it inevitably leads to a speedy, unpleasant death).
The plot of the book kicks off when a brother and sister, Mae and Jamie, come to Nick and Alan for help because Jamie (who is a gay, because it is impossible for anybody who has ever had any connection with fandom ever not to include a gay in their books) has been marked by a demon. While they’re trying to, semi-reluctantly, deal with this, Alan is also marked by a demon and things spiral in an exciting direction from there.
The book is narrated entirely from Nick’s POV and, ye gods, what a difficult POV it is. He’s cold, ruthless, unemotional, hostile and extremely unlikeable. His dominant mood seems to be anger, and although you can understand it, given the sort of life he’s forced to lead, it’s still intensely wearing. Ultimately you have to respect Brennan’s commitment to her thoroughly grim protagonist. I’m slightly bewildered by all the fangirly reviews which comprise, in the main, breathless declarations of adoration for Nick, and endless squees about how much they’d like to give him a hug. I do wonder if we were reading the same book because I’d walk the other way, very quickly indeed, maybe even run. Of course, I’m in the wrong age and sanity bracket (although given a choice I’d be all about Mae, thanks so very much) to properly appreciate two hot sixteen year old brothers. By the end of the book, you do get more insight into Nick’s character, and why he is the way he is, which helps, but he’s never going to be a basket of kittens. (Also, seriously, if this is the kind of guy you’re into, see the school counsellor, immediately young ladies!).
Brennan handles him very well indeed, keeping him right there on the verge of being unbearable and, when he finally crosses over it, contextualising his thoughts and actions just enough that you keep reading, hoping against hope that he’ll maybe snap out of it and do the right thing. Even though we only ever gets Nick’s, very limited, often bewildered perspective on events and characters, Brennan still manages to paint detailed, convincing portraits of the supporting cast. I think it’s quite a remarkably deft technique: communicating emotions through a protagonist who does not himself understand them. The most important dynamic in the book is that between the brothers, Alan and Nick. It’s banter heavy served on a bed of freshly tossed angst, garnished by a light sprinkling of brotherly love, evoking the early day of Supernatural (before it degenerated into endless repetitions of “I love you Sammy! *manly sob*”) At first Alan seems the opposite of Nick in every respect – he is as kind as Nick is harsh, as sociable as Nick is misanthropic – but as the book unfolds the interest lies in marking their similarities rather than their differences. Although he is easily “nicer” than Nick, in his way Alan is just as cold and just as ruthless. Jamie is Harmless Homosexual #32, sensitive and anxious, hiding his pain and fear beneath a façade of humour:
“So-where’s your dad?” Nick slammed the fridge door. “He died.” “Oh.” Now Jamie had the look of a deer caught in the headlights, who for some reason was feeling really sad for the car. “Oh I’m so sorry.” “Why?” Nick snapped, opening cupboards just so he could bang them closed and express his fury at people who did not know when to shut up. “You didn’t know him. Why should you care?” “Um. Empathy? Jamie suggested.
All right, so he’s kind of adorable. I don’t know if Brennan is trying to accommodate slashers but he clearly fancies Nick in an “I will never be allowed to get any ever” kind of way. Still, at least he isn’t purple and sparkly like Mangus Bane. Thank God. Although, seriously, let the kid get out of lavender shirts. Not all gay men are fabulous, okay?
Mae, on the other hand, I really did like. As the only woman in the novel, except Batshit!Mum, she’s bearing a heavy responsibility not to be awful. She’s starts off as quite stereotypical heroine material (pink-haired and feisty) but thankfully she soon emerges as a strong, determined and capable human being in her own right. For someone cast in an alien and hostile world, she does damn well. She is neither perfect nor superspecial, she’s occasionally vulnerable, and she makes mistakes. But she’s also rock-solid. I loved the fact she's sensible and confident and as committed to Jamie, in her way, as Alan and Nick are committed to each other. As the only chance anyone has of getting laid without turning gay, she is, needless to say, the epicentre of the book’s sexual tension. On the other hand she actually manages to navigate it gracefully:
He reached out with lazy intent to touch her hair, and she grabbed his wrist an instant before he touched her. “Think a lot of yourself, don’t you?” Nick blinked. “I thought-“ “You think you can use me as a way to punish Alan,” said Mae. “I noticed.” “That wouldn’t be the only reason,” Nick told her, leaning against the willow by her side. The bark was rough against his bare skin. “Oh no?” asked Mae. “What’s the other reason?” Nick smiled a small smile that someone watching them would not have been able to see. It touched his lips and lingered for a moment, private and promising. “Might be fun.” “I don’t think so,” said Mae. She stepped away from him. Her eyes were narrowed. “I’m not stupid,” she said. “I’m attracted to you, I could be attracted to Alan but what does it matter? I’ve been attracted to people before. I’m not looking to settle down, and I’m not territory to be fought over in your little war. I won’t let myself be used and I won’t let whatever crisis you’re having hurt my brother’s chance to live.”
Go Mae! I like reading about pretty, angsty boys having angst and being pretty as much as the next girl but I’m increasingly impatient with novels with next to no female characters in them. Brennan seems at least as interested in Mae as she is in the rest of her cast. The focus on Nick and Alan’s unravelling family life means that she was slightly under-used but I am entirely hopeful more of Mae’s awesomeness in future books.
Despite trotting along at a reasonable pace, The Demon’s Lexicon not the most action-packed novel. There are some exciting moments but its main developments and revelations are firmly anchored in the characters. Basically, if you like Alan, Nick, Mae and Jamie, you’ll like The Demon’s Lexicon, otherwise there’s nothing much to draw you. I will say this though: Brennan can really write an ending. Probably because I went in with relatively low expectations, the misdirection fairy led me a merry dance and then my TINY MIND WAS BLOWN.
Brennan has quite a spare, dialogue-reliant style, but it works well for the novel, despite being occasionally a trifle cliched, especially since Nick isn’t exactly the verbose and flowery type. Also throughout the novel the juxtaposition of the banal with the weird and outlandish works very well – for example, the book opens with Nick trying to a fix a leak in the sink because he keeps his favourite sword under there. I rather appreciated Gerald the magician as well. You’d think it would be hard to be even remotely scared of a person called Gerald but he actually becomes quite threatening, almost precisely because of how ‘normal’ he seems.
The magician had a shock of sandy hair, standing up on his head and then falling into his eyes like the petals on a rather floppy daffodil, and beneath the sandy mop he had a narrow, inquisitive face…. He opened wide grey eyes, blinked and looked dismayed. “Oh Lord,” said the magician. “Now I am in the soup.”
The Demon’s Lexicon is surprisingly dark story, despite all the witty wisecracking and sexual tension. The world Nick and Alan inhabit is a genuinely nasty place. I liked the stark morality of it as well. Although demons are complex creatures with complex needs, magicians are human beings who feed other human beings to demons. They are, without a shadow of a doubt, just plain bad. I’m not sure to what extent this is meant to excuse or simplify the fact that both Alan and Nick are killers are in their own right but I think it allows Brennan to have a pair of protagonists who are willing, and forced, to do some extreme things to protect themselves, without turning them into monsters or insisting that they’re saints. (I’m vaguely reminded of that wonderful Harry Potter video which, sadly, I can’t remember anything about bar the content – it’s basically clip after clip after clip of Harry attacking people with his wand, after which Dumbledore explains very gently that his gift is “love, Harry.”)
Occasionally, however, it doesn’t quite work. We learn that the only way to remove a demon mark is to kill a magician and paint over the mark in their blood. About halfway through they do actually succeed in catching a magician. We are told that Nick and Alan have killed magicians before but nevertheless the plot seems to demand they dance around this one like a pair of utter pansies, allowing him to escape. Of course, there’s a fair degree to dither over – both Alan and Jamie have marks that need removal and there’s a general feeling that Gerald might have some information that would be useful. But, although Brennan insists that Nick has not problem with killing and/or torturing Gerald, they fail to prioritise either in a really troublesome way. I’m not saying that I wanted to watch Nick torture a magician – I’m not sure if that might not have put him morally a little too far out of the grey and into the just plain wrong – but I wish Brennan could have brought this scene to its natural conclusion in a slightly more convincing way, instead of suddenly having a group of people who are nothing if not competent turn inept for no apparent reason.
The Demon’s Lexicon is an extremely competent debut novel, that handles its complicated plot and its complex characters and it’s difficult point of view very maturely indeed. You can tell that it’s a first novel, and there is a touch of fanservice about it here and there, but I really enjoyed reading it. I could have done with a touch more action and a touch less angst, a touch more Mae and a touch less brotherly love, and just a tinsy winsy let up on the wisecracking but I’m definitely interested to see where Brennan will take it.

It’s been longer than 30 days because I kept getting derailed with doubt about continuing this blog. But here we are anyway. 
So I’ve been focusing on increasing the quality of my sleep for the past month or so by making little changes here and there. Here’s what my sleep was like pre-October ‘18: 
I’d feel increasingly anxious the later it became in the day. I would go up to bed when my friends would and on the rare occasions I felt sleepy enough to try sleeping straight away I’d become alert after a short amount of time from ruminating though patterns and intense emotions. 
I’d procrastinate until about 2/3AM rather than deal with my thoughts and emotions. I’d watch a series on Netflix or listen to an audiobook hoping I’d fall asleep whilst it was on in the background. I wouldn’t be able to settle unless there was some kind of background noise. Often, I’d have to extend the sleep timer on audible. 
I’d usually be fine once asleep, although when the anxiety was going through a particularly bad spell earlier in the year it was normal to wake up repeatedly with a dry mouth and then really early in the morning despite being exhausted. If I did wake up, I’d have to put the audiobook or Netflix back on again and would struggle to fall back asleep. 
Waking up could be very difficult as I was so tired and would find it hard to get out of bed before 9/10. I know that’s not late to some people, but as I am a morning bird it is late for me and made the anxiety about 10x worse. 
Poor sleep was having a major knock on effect on so many things during the day: mood (honestly, I often just cried about the level of exhaustion), motivation and productivity, caffeine intake and diet, ability to focus and think clearly. So, it was not a tough decision to make sleep the area in my life I needed to give my attention to first. I am aware my sleep improved slightly once a big chunk of the external stress was removed (I finished my dissertation and MSc), but nevertheless my poor habits and relationship with sleep already existed with stress having exacerbated it. Writing this I am now aware of how far I have come just by focusing on one particular area of my life to build healthier habits. 
I started off by keeping a sleep journal. I’d write down what time I went to bed, a guesstimate at the time I fell asleep, quantity of times awake during the night, overall duration and a score of quality /5. I also scored my mood before and after sleep. I noted my diet, caffeine intake, exercise, meditation notes and make a note of any other things that helped/didn’t. I stopped writing my diet down after a short period because I realised this is something I need to work on separately in the future, otherwise I’d be focusing on too much at once. 
The things I did and the changes made:
Headspace
Meditation has always been my happy place. I started the 30-day sleep pack which involves noting (acknowledging thought or feeling as they arise and bringing yourself back to the present moment once you have) and a visualisation technique for body relaxation. Andy also gives loads of sleep tips which have been useful, such as ways to alter your environment in the bedroom (kinky) to promote sleep and relaxation. This pack emphasises that the goal is not to necessarily sleep better but to change your relationship with sleep so that even if you don’t fall asleep straight away you are still resting. This helps to put less pressure on the falling asleep process and increasing mindfulness throughout the day prevents so much tension and negativity building up to an unmanageable amount at bedtime.
They’ve really pimped up the sleep section recently by adding a whole host of sleep sounds and podcasts (takes you on a visual story). There’s a sleep meditation specific to falling asleep which is supposed to be used alongside the daily meditating but I’m not a massive fan. Rather, I incorporate aspects of it (progressive muscle relaxation and then gently focusing on the breath) whilst I have the Harry Potter audiobook on quietly in the background (I think I’ve associated Stephen Fry’s voice with sleep). I tend to fall asleep within the 15-minute timer and if I don’t I am usually now content enough to rest in the silence until I do. Sometimes I use the sleep sounds and podcasts provided by Headspace because I really enjoy them, it just depends what I fancy as I’m getting into bed.
Goodbye caffeine
Giving up caffeine has made a tremendous impact. On average I used to drink about 10 cups a day. I started out by switching to decaf after 2PM so that it had enough time to get out of my system before bedtime. It’s only the other day when I had a couple of brews around tea time (oops) that I realised what impact this had on my ability to fall asleep (I didn’t sleep until 2/3!).
It also brought to my attention to how much the caffeine intake was contributing to the physical symptoms of anxiety. So, it helped by reducing the overall anxiety level I was feeling in a given day. I still implement the 2PM rule but it is not very rare I drink it at all.
Regular bedtime
I struggled with this at first as my pattern was so out of whack. 10:30 is my bedtime and 07:30 is my wake time. Initially I would get to bed for this time but would of course still struggle to sleep and then get up in the morning. Over time whilst I implemented the other changes this became easier to do. A few things helped with this:
Setting an alarm for 21:30 on my FitBit to remind me to start winding down.
Having a herbal tea just before bed (Yorkshire bedtime brew)
Setting my alarm to an upbeat song (Bare Necessities - The Overtones).
Of course I didn’t commit to this 100% of the time due to social plans etc, but even so I no longer stay up really late procrastinating.
Journalling
Initially I would do a ‘brain dump’ and write out all the things I was thinking and feeling to get it out of my system. But now I just write down the positive things that have helped in the day and end it with at least one thing I am grateful for. It helps to have a specific positive focus and a record of the things I’ve achieved which reduces the critical thinking/self-attack. I now feel much better having reflected positively on my day rather than beating myself up for all the things I didn’t do.
I also have a bullet journal in progress (something to develop later) which is essentially a book of lists at the moment. Pinning the things down I have to do on paper rather than have them ramble around in my head really helps. The lists give me a clearer direction of where I’m going after I’ve had a good sleep, with writing it down giving me peace of mind that I don’t have to remember everything.
Environment
I had a mass organisation and declutter of my bedroom which worked an absolute charm. With my belongings all tidy and in order my internal world felt a little less cluttered too. I started making sure I have a drink on my bedside table so that if I wake up thirsty I don’t have to wake myself up by going to the kitchen (and let the kittens into my room) - it also helps to have a drink to wake myself up in the morning. I try not to go on my phone as much in the evening with do-not-disturb coming on automatically at 21:30 so I don’t get disturbed with notifications, and have started plugging it to charge across the room rather than next to my head. Cutting down on screen time has made me feel much more settled in the hour before bed. Lavender on the pillow is also a WONDER.
Understanding sleep
I listened to the audiobook - Why We Sleep: The New Science of Sleep and Dreams by Matthew Walker. I think it’s always important to understand thoroughly what you change and implement. This book is easy to understand and very informative. It’s given me a tremendous insight into our biology and the vital role sleep plays. Enhancing my understanding has fuelled my motivation for creating and sticking to healthier habits.
This is what sleep is like now:
I don’t feel anxious in the evening and enjoy going up to bed. I love the feeling of sleepiness and my thoughts don’t trouble me as much as all as I am more able to put them to the side.
I fall asleep usually within 15 minutes of settling down.
I usually get around 8 hours sleep which is good in quality.
If I wake up it’s only because I need the loo and I manage to fall asleep again very quickly.
I find it easy to get up in the morning and get going, often waking up just a little earlier than my alarm which I’m happy with.
So, overall, a success!

A vape pen with twice the nicotine of comparable devices is taking over high schools — and adults are frightened
The Juul vape pen, an e-cigarette that comes with a vaporizer and pre-filled containers of nicotine liquid, is soaring in popularity.
Young people appear to be especially drawn to the device, which is discrete enough to hide.
Juul is emphatic that its product is made to appeal to adults looking to switch from smoking to vaping.
US Food and Drug commissioner Scott Gottlieb has been recently citing concerns with e-cigs and has repeatedly called out the Juul by name.
Vaping is becoming increasingly popular, and now a vape pen that's small, discrete, and easy to use is taking over high schools — and the e-cig market.
The Juul (pronounced "jewel") appears to have a loyal and growing following among young people, who brag on social media about being able to sneak puffs in class or in the bathroom. But it's not just teens who are using it — the device represents a third of the market share of the total e-cig category, according to Nielsen data, meaning a large share of adults are also turning to the Juul.
Compared with smoking conventional cigarettes — a process that involves setting ablaze a handful of tobacco, tar, and toxic metals — vaping seems objectively healthier. Nothing is burned — only heated — and tobacco doesn't need to be involved at all.
But vaping still comes with health risks, and these risks may be especially worrisome for young people.
"The people that are marketing these new devices claim that their main focus is to reduce the risk of smokers, and I agree, vaping probably represents a reduction in risk from smoking," Ana Rule, a professor of environmental health and engineering at Johns Hopkins University and an author of a study on e-cigs and teens, told Business Insider in March.
"But they fail to address the increased risk to this huge market they are creating among teenagers and young adults that never have smoked, and would have never even considered smoking," she added.
'Juul'ing
Among teens, the Juul is not just a noun. It's also a verb.
Instagram and YouTube are full of videos of teens posting clips of themselves vaping, or "Juuling," in class and in front of teachers; a string of high schools along the East Coast has acknowledged "Juuling" in bathroom stalls as a widespread problem, and dozens of teachers report confiscating Juul devices disguised as Sharpies and other classroom items.
The problem has drawn the attention of scientists who've been called into high schools to give presentations on the health dangers of the Juul; leaders at the US Food and Drug Administration, where a string of recent undercover sting operations have turned up several instances of illegal Juul sales to minors; and members of Congress.
Last week in a statement about the FDA's plan to crack down on Juul sales to minors, agency commissioner Scott Gottlieb called out the brand by name and said the agency would "not tolerate the sale of any tobacco products to youth."
That comes on the heels of several letters to the agency from members of congress asking the agency to further restrict sales and marketing of the Juul. Because of a current rule, many recent e-cig manufacturers are not required to apply to the FDA for review until the summer of 2022.
"The availability of Juul and e-cigarettes to youth is extremely troubling," one letter read.
Gottlieb has said the agency plans future action in addition to the sting operations.
Ashley Gould, Juul's chief administrative officer, told Business Insider in March that the soaring interest in the device among youth runs counter to Juul's mission.
"Juul is a company that was started by smokers with an objective to switch smokers to non-combustible products," Gould said, adding that the company is vehemently opposed to anyone under 18 using their products and even has a number of campaigns aimed at addressing and curbing underage use.
Nicotine is a highly addictive substance — one analysis ranks it below heroin and cocaine but above barbiturates (anti-anxiety drugs) and alcohol. Some 85% of people who try to quit smoking on their own relapse.
Some evidence suggests that e-cigs may be helpful to adults who are looking to quit smoking. But research also suggests that vaping is an appealing habit to teens, and that those who pick up a vape pen are at a greater risk of smoking conventional cigarettes than those who never vape.
That means that while adults who pick up the Juul may be using it to quit, teens who use it may become addicted and eventually turn to traditional cigarettes.
Why vaping is so appealing to teens
E-cigs have a handful of qualities besides highly addictive nicotine that may make them especially appealing to young people.
Unlike conventional cigarettes, which have a natural stop mechanism — they burn to the end — e-cigs can be re-filled and reused. Additionally, where cigarettes are highly noticeable and easily policed, e-cigs are discrete and sometimes odorless (or have a non-offensive smell). Vaping isn't universally banned in indoor and outdoor places.
The Juul is also sleek, small, colorful, and fairly affordable, at $35 for the pen and $16 for a four-pack of pre-filled cartridges (or "Juul pods").
But the device is different from most e-cigs in one key way: its nicotine.
Not only does the Juul have a higher nicotine concentration than other comparable devices (a Juul pod is 5% nicotine by volume; a Blu e-cig cartridge is 2.4%), it also uses a slightly different nicotine formula than most vape pens use.
Bonnie Halpern-Felsher, a professor of pediatrics at Stanford University who studies nicotine and recently published a review of Juul devices, said she found the product's high nicotine content "scary."
"It is much higher than what we're seeing in conventional e-cigs. It's a tremendous amount," Halpern-Felsher said.
Halpern-Felsher is one of several scientists who've been called into high schools to give presentations to students warning of the Juul's high nicotine content.
Instead of straight liquid nicotine, otherwise known as "freebase," Juul uses a patented formula that combines nicotine with salt. The company says the nicotine-salt combination is similar to what's naturally found in the leaves of a tobacco plant; the end result is a stronger e-liquid that vaporizes more smoothly.
James Pauly, a pharmacologist at the University of Kentucky who studies nicotine, told Business Insider that he'd been reading a lot about Juul devices because their "concentration of nicotine is so high." He said the salt mixture likely makes the vapor less harsh, meaning it's easier to inhale more strongly for longer.
While an adult smoker might enjoy this aspect of the Juul experience, a teen who's never smoked might end up vaping a dangerous amount of nicotine in one sitting with no knowledge of how much they've consumed.
Other health concerns tied to vaping
Beyond nicotine addiction, several other health concerns about vaping are starting to emerge.
One study published last month found some of the same toxic metals in conventional cigarettes in e-cigs. Another found that at least some of those toxins appear to be making their way through vapers' bodies, as evidenced by a urine analysis run by researchers who randomly sampled nearly 100 people in the Bay Area who vape. And research presented recently at a large conference concluded that there was substantial evidence tying daily e-cig use to an increased risk of heart attack.
Nicotine is also highly addictive and has dramatic impacts on the developing brain.
Brain imaging studies of adolescents suggest that people who begin smoking regularly at a young age have markedly reduced activity in the prefrontal cortex and perform less well on tasks related to memory and attention compared to people who don't smoke.
Nicholas Chadi, a clinical pediatrics fellow at Boston Children's Hospital who spoke about the Juul at the American Society of Addiction Medicine's annual conference this month, said these brain changes are also linked with increased sensitivity to other drugs as well as greater impulsivity. He described some of the anecdotal effects of nicotine vaping that he's seen among teens in and around his hospital.
"After only a few months of using nicotine [these teens] describe cravings, sometimes intense ones. Sometimes they also lose their hopes of being able to quit. And interestingly they show less severe symptoms of withdrawal than adults, but they start to show them earlier on. After only a few hundred cigarettes — or whatever the equivalent amount of vaping pods — some start showing irritability or shakiness when they stop," Chadi said.
So although evidence may suggest that vaping is a healthier habit for adults looking to quit smoking, it is an entirely different issue when it comes to young adults.
"Vaping among teens is my (and most public health professionals) biggest worry," Rule said.
